Injury Update on Shea Langeliers
The Oakland Athletics are facing a challenging time as their All-Star catcher, Shea Langeliers, may be out for the remainder of the 2026 season. Reports indicate that Langeliers has suffered a torn meniscus in his right knee, a significant injury that could keep him off the field for an extended period.
Impact on the Team
Langeliers has been a key player for the Athletics this season, contributing both offensively and defensively. His absence would leave a substantial gap in the lineup, forcing the team to make adjustments as they continue their campaign. The Athletics will closely monitor his recovery process and explore their options for filling the position during his potential absence.
Next Steps for Langeliers
As Langeliers begins his rehabilitation, the team's medical staff will determine the best course of action. Surgery may be on the table, depending on the severity of the injury. Updates regarding his condition will be crucial for fans and the organization as they prepare for the remainder of the season.
